The Information Governance Team is responsible for a wide range of services including the preparation of responses to all external information requests and co-ordination of the Councils complaints processes.
There is an exciting opportunity to join the Information Governance Team to specifically support the delivery of these functions.
The successful applicant will be responsible for working with officers across the Council, other organisations and liaising with members of the public to ensure our responses to Freedom of Information, Data Subject Access Requests, MP Enquiries, Third Party Information requests and Complaints comply with our legal obligations and meet the Councils customer service standards.
You will also help to ensure that learning from complaints and representations help drive service improvement to the benefit of the residents of Stockton.
The applicant will need to have good communication skills, organisational skills, a flexible approach with a positive upbeat attitude, the ability to work as part of a busy team, and independently as required, pay attention to detail and have a commitment to delivering a quality service. You will be required to deal with customer feedback issues and communicate effectively and sensitively with vulnerable people.
Due to the nature of the work a high level of confidentiality is required.
